An easy day today, taking in some geocaching around Alice Springs. No travelling big distances today. We will save that for the next 4 days with 1500 kilometres to cover to home.

Back in Easter this year, an Australian Geocaching Event was held and in the lead up to the event, a large number of caches were hidden that I had not found from passing through Alice Springs last year.

It was a mixture of urban caching and some 4WDing with some walks.

It was back to the caravan park in time for happy hour and once again as the sun set, the jumpers came out. This will probably be the last day for shorts and t-shirts.

Tomorrow will be a 450 kilometre drive down to Marla in South Australia and provided there is no rain, I will head out on the Oodnadatta Track. I have tried to do this bypass for the last 5 years but have been thwarted by rain each time.
